About 1-[5-(1,3-benzodioxol-5-ylmethylsulfanyl)-4-phenyl-1,2,4-triazol-3-yl]piperidine
1-[5-(1,3-benzodioxol-5-ylmethylsulfanyl)-4-phenyl-1,2,4-triazol-3-yl]piperidine (PubChem CID 17415228) has the molecular formula C21H22N4O2S
and a molecular weight of 394.50 g/mol. Its IUPAC name is 1-[5-(1,3-benzodioxol-5-ylmethylsulfanyl)-4-phenyl-1,2,4-triazol-3-yl]piperidine.
